Palestine Polytechnic University, Palestine Abstract This research examines a phenomenon that has emerged recently: the trend of young people frequenting cafes and restaurants as a social practice that became prominent in the early 21st century in the city of Hebron. It has been observed that some historically significant old dwellings have been chosen as subjects for redesigning and transforming them into cafes and restaurants. The research problem revolves around the design challenges and issues that may arise in redesigning historical dwellings, the success of the transformation process, and the design principles necessary to preserve cultural property and protect it from damage and alterations to its historical features, cultural heritage, and identity. It delves into preserving such properties through reuse, especially for dwellings that have been redesigned. The study included analyzing several models in the old city of Hebron. This region was chosen due to the rapid transformation in social thoughts and customs and the presence of the old town, along with historically significant dwellings utilized in the process of reuse and redesign. This research follows a scientific analytical and documentary methodology, involving the review of several dwelling models, literature, materials, books, and scientific research. Information was gathered through interviews and surveys to collect sufficient data for analysis and result extraction. The study concluded by emphasizing the value of integrating traditional architectural features into interior design when adapting old dwellings into cultural cafés. It demonstrated that adaptive reuse enhances both aesthetics and functionality, especially when using local materials and sustainable solutions. The reuse of existing elements—such as niches and cabinets—combined with thoughtful interventions addressed common issues like humidity and outdated infrastructure, while preserving cultural identity and reducing costs. © 2025 The Authors. Introduction People today increasingly acknowledge the shared value of historical sites, recognizing them not merely as relics of the past but as a collective human heritage. This sense of shared responsibility for preserving cultural landmarks has been firmly endorsed by the Venice Charter of 1964, which emphasizes the importance of maintaining historical monuments as living records of human civilization and tradition (Feilden, 2003, p. 361). Preserving such sites is vital for strengthening community identity, fostering a tangible link between past and present, and ensuring that cultural authenticity is transmitted to future generations (Ahmed, 2022). https://crossmark.crossref.org/dialog/?doi=10.21625/archive-sr.v9i3.1189&domain=press.ierek.com http://www.press.ierek.com/ https://creativecommons.org/licenses/by/4.0/ shaded / Proceedings of the Academic Research Community on Social and Behavioral Sciences pg. 2 As urban environments continue to evolve and the need for modern workspaces and specialized functions increases, heritage conservation has undergone a significant conceptual shift. Preservation today is not solely about protecting old buildings but also about maintaining the dynamic relationship between architectural heritage, the community, and cultural continuity (Briney, 2020). A compelling example of this dynamic is found in Nidal Katiba’s field study, which documented the traditional quarters of Hebron between 1967 and 1987. His research demonstrates how the architectural design of residential buildings was intricately tied to the social practices of the families living within them. Spatial arrangements were not arbitrary; they directly reflected cultural values, daily routines, and intergenerational interactions, embodying a living heritage that responded to the city's social and physical context (Katiba, 2018, p. 47).In response to contemporary needs, the concept of architectural rehabilitation has emerged. It refers to the process of adapting historical buildings for new, relevant uses while retaining their cultural and architectural significance. This approach allows heritage structures to remain functional and integrated within the fabric of modern life (Al-Hanish & Al-Mih, 2017). Architectural rehabilitation encompasses several key aspects. Physical rehabilitation involves procedures aimed at reinforcing and stabilizing deteriorated structural elements, sometimes replacing damaged components with modern materials to ensure the safety of both the building and its occupants (Atmeh, 2007, p. 82). Another important aspect is adaptive reuse, which entails modifying the building or site for new functions, thereby extending its lifespan by adapting it to current practical requirements (Abu-alfudl, H. F. 1998). This approach has also been effectively applied internationally. For example, Ryńska (2008, p. 12) explores the rehabilitation and adaptive reuse of historic buildings in Poland, highlighting the critical role of integrating environmental sustainability principles with heritage conservation. The study demonstrates how the use of sustainable materials and modern techniques can be carefully balanced with preserving the architectural and cultural integrity of historic structures—an approach that aligns closely with the objectives of the Al-Zaru House project. In this regard, Awad (2008, p. 45) emphasizes the delicate balance required in preserving the architectural heritage in Palestine, highlighting the need to maintain the authenticity of original features while integrating modern uses that respond to contemporary social and commercial needs. This balance is further supported by employing sustainable materials and techniques that preserve cultural integrity, and the concept of environmentally sustainable rehabilitation has emerged, emphasizing the use of sustainable resources while enhancing occupant comfort and health by addressing environmental factors (Basir, 2004). Recent studies have emphasized that successful rehabilitation of heritage buildings must also adhere to comprehensive design standards that balance heritage conservation with sustainability goals. For example, Mohsen (2019) highlights the case of the Al-Ghouri Complex in Cairo, illustrating how adapting historical buildings to modern uses requires careful consideration of spatial organization, environmental responsiveness, and energy efficiency to maintain their cultural identity while meeting contemporary needs (Mohsen, 2019, p. 94). Two main approaches exist regarding the preservation of the civilizational heritage surrounding historical architecture: one advocates maintaining continuous occupancy of the areas around heritage buildings, while the other supports vacating these surrounding spaces to better protect the monument itself (Raba’ 2004, p. 19). These approaches are influenced by various factors, including the historical building’s location and its representation of a specific era within the city’s development. Heritage buildings evolve alongside successive historical periods, and their external forms and relationships with people and nature reflect an accumulated cultural identity unique to their region (Pasha, 2021). Therefore, it is essential to preserve historical buildings within their original urban context, maintaining their spatial relationships with surrounding structures and spaces to reveal their aesthetic and cultural value as they have been experienced since their inception (Raba’, 2004, p. 19). 1.1. Planning for the Preservation of Heritage Buildings Effective planning for the preservation of traditional architectural styles is a fundamental step in conserving heritage buildings (Briney, A., 2020, January 22). In today’s globalized world, facilitated by advanced communication technologies, expertise can be shared across borders more easily than ever. However, designing a successful maintenance and rehabilitation plan requires a deep understanding of the specific architectural character of each historical building. These buildings possess unique features, such as doors, windows, roofs, and decorative details, that provide valuable insights into their era of construction, original purpose, and sometimes even their designers and shaded / Proceedings of the Academic Research Community on Social and Behavioral Sciences pg. 3 original owners. The loss or alteration of these distinctive elements compromises the building’s architectural and historical integrity (Babor & Plian, 2008). The rehabilitation process generally involves several essential stages. It begins with comprehensive research and documentation, gathering information from historical texts, government archives, photographs, and original plans to assess the building’s historical and architectural significance. In this context, the use of 3D digital modeling based on archival documentation has been identified as a powerful method for reconstructing and visualizing lost or damaged elements, enhancing authenticity and guiding restoration efforts (Shams El-Din, 2021, p. 70). This is followed by a thorough evaluation of the building’s current structural condition, noting weaknesses such as cracks or material deterioration. The final phase includes preparing detailed rehabilitation plans and their implementation (Stationery Office, Dublin, 2004). Furthermore, the rehabilitation plan must comply with local laws and municipal regulations. It should identify and preserve key architectural elements, remove incongruous additions that detract from the building’s authenticity, and address reconstruction needs. Interior redesign efforts may involve removing inappropriate partitions or restoring historically significant features like internal staircases. The plan also considers functional requirements by incorporating missing spaces such as bathrooms and maintenance rooms to meet modern standards while respecting the building’s heritage (Atmeh, 2007, p. 23). 1.2. Hebron City and the Phases of Historical Building Rehabilitation Hebron, one of the oldest continuously inhabited cities in the world, holds a rich architectural and cultural heritage. In recognition of its outstanding universal value, the Old Town of Hebron was inscribed on the UNESCO World Heritage List in 2017 under criteria (ii), (iv), and (vi), and was simultaneously classified as a World Heritage Site in Danger (Palestinian Ministry of Tourism and Antiquities, 2021). Figure 1 provides an aerial image showing the location of Hebron City in Palestine and its proximity to Jerusalem. A second image offers an aerial view of Ein Sarah Street, highlighting several cafés that animate the street’s character (Source: Google Maps). The city is composed of multiple neighborhoods, each reflecting distinct historical periods based on their development timelines (Al-Ja’ba et al., 2007). During the mid-19th and early 20th centuries, Hebron began expanding gradually northward toward Ain Sara and westward toward Wadi Al-Tuffah, with further extensions along Beersheba Street reaching the Al-Hawooz district (Al-Ju’beh et al., 2007, p. 30). This phase of urban expansion was accompanied by the relocation of affluent residents and business owners from the densely populated Old Town to these newer neighborhoods, where they built remarkable homes showcasing distinctive architectural styles (Abu Hilal, 2009, p. 44). However, as housing demand increased over time, many of these buildings were demolished and replaced by modern, multi-story constructions that often lacked architectural identity or heritage protection (Bshara, K. 2015, May 10). Figure 1: Aerial views of Hebron City’s location near Jerusalem and Ein Sarah Street, highlighting cafés along the street. (Source: Google Maps) While the Old Town is protected under specific heritage conservation regulations, the neighborhoods developed at the turn of the 20th century—such as Bab Al-Zawiya, Ain Sara, and others—remain largely outside these preservation frameworks (Bshara, K. 2015, May 10. A number of houses from these areas have been monitored, documented, and studied to analyze the strategies applied in their adaptive reuse, particularly in converting residential buildings into restaurants, cafés, and other commercial venues (Al-Ja’ba et al., 2007). This article highlights four examples of repurposed houses in Hebron, particularly within the Ain Sara neighborhood, that have been successfully transformed into hospitality venues. Additionally, it presents the Al-Zaru House as a case study for adaptive reuse, proposing its conversion into a restaurant and café. This perspective closely aligns with the objectives of rehabilitating heritage sites in Hebron, where maintaining architectural authenticity is crucial for preserving collective memory and reinforcing national identity. 2.1 Case Study 1 Zekra Café Zekra Cafe is in the Ain Sara area of Hebron, opposite Sara Al-Janidi, owned by Mr. Zaid Al-Rajabi. The building was constructed about 90 years ago, and the land area is one dunam. Discussions with the owner revealed three main rooms, an external garden, sanitary units, and a kitchen. The building, which had been abandoned for a very long time, faced several issues during the renovation, primarily dampness. The owner decided to utilize the building to create a profitable project and concluded that a cafe would succeed due to its excellent location, ease of access, and the scarcity of similar projects. The cafe can accommodate 50 customers at a time.Figure 2 represents the location of Zikra Café, with a Google Maps aerial view indicating its position relative to Ein Sarah Street in Hebron Figure 2 represents the location of Zikra Café, with a Google Maps aerial view indicating its position relative to Ein Sarah Street in Hebron (Author, 2024) The renovation faced challenges with the installation of electricity, water, and sewage systems, as the old building was susceptible to collapse if not handled properly. The owner preserved the character and features of the place, maintaining its spirit. Electrical heating was installed inside the building, and an outdoor wood stove was added. During the day, the large windows provide enough sunlight and air, while at night, the cafe is illuminated with electric outdoor lighting, old-style lamps, soft lighting, and decorative lights, making the ambiance cozy and pleasant for the eyes. Another major issue was the dampness and water seepage since the building is situated at the base of a mountain, causing all the mountain water to collect in the cafe due to inadequate sewage drainage. Regarding furniture, the building, being abandoned, lacked any, so the owner furnished it with antique and old wooden Arabic furniture, reflecting the old place and authentic Palestinian heritage. The owner expressed the beauty and tranquility of the place, enhancing the atmosphere with many trees and plants, giving the impression of entering a public garden with an old design and authentic stonework. Built in 1932 during the British mandate, it was originally a family home. In 2016, the building was converted into a modern cafe. The building features old natural stone walls and architectural openings with arches. The interior has a vaulted ceiling made up of several arches. The total area of the site is approximately 125 square meters, consisting of a single floor divided into eight spaces: three seating areas for visitors, a kitchen, a room for hookahs, two bathrooms, and a storage room. shaded / Proceedings of the Academic Research Community on Social and Behavioral Sciences pg. 7 The decision to convert the building into a cafe was made by the heirs, who wanted to preserve the identity, history, and rich character of the place, especially since they lived abroad. The cafe officially opened on 20/9/2016. About 40 years ago, a new seating area was added to the house, which is now the third visitor seating space. Partial maintenance and restoration were carried out when it was decided to convert the building into a cafe. This included cleaning the stone walls and reinforcing them with white cement between the stones. Two bathrooms were also added during this period. Figure 3 represents the location according to Google, including the front facade of Fairouz Café, Author, 2024 The current condition of the café, detailed in Table 2, reveals several challenges and features: it suffers from insufficient electrical capacity, limited balcony load-bearing, and minor maintenance needs in furniture and finishes. Despite storage limitations and its sensitive proximity to the municipality, the café maintains strong architectural integrity and provides a comfortable layout for 64 visitors. Case Study 3: Bouvardio Café This project involves the adaptive reuse of a 95-year-old building (originally built in 1350 AH) located in Al-Haras, Hebron. Over its history, the building has served multiple purposes: initially as a residence, later converted into an office, then an institution, and now transformed into a café. The café occupies the upper floor only, covering approximately 100 square meters, with plans for future expansion. The ground floor, part of the original structure, is currently unused. The layout includes a reception area, two seating sections separated by a partition wall, two bathrooms, and an outdoor courtyard with designated parking. After several unsuccessful attempts to revive the neglected building, the owners, Mona Abu Senineh and Yasser Dweik, decided to convert it into a public space welcoming both residents and tourists. This led to a comprehensive renovation aimed at restoring the building’s historical value while adapting it to contemporary needsFigure 4 illustrates the main façade of the Bouvardio Café, with its location verified through Google Maps. shaded / Proceedings of the Academic Research Community on Social and Behavioral Sciences pg. 9 Figure 4 shows the main façade of the Bouvardio Café, with its location confirmed via Google Maps (Author, 2024). Table 4 summarizes the renovation and design features, highlighting the project’s goal to transform the historic building into a vibrant, functional space. Traditional elements were preserved and enhanced—for example, original geometric tiles were replaced with new ones that replicate traditional patterns. The ceiling was structurally reinforced and finished with plaster for both aesthetic appeal and moisture resistance. Exterior walls were treated for dampness with insulating layers and finished using classical plaster designs, elevating the building’s visual charm. Modern comfort was introduced through contemporary furniture carefully selected for style and ergonomics. The café, currently in excellent condition, serves Italian cuisine and accommodates approximately 50 guests. The interior design features a thoughtful color palette: green to evoke calm and nature, yellow to inspire joy and spontaneity, and brown to add warmth and comfort. These colors together create a welcoming atmosphere that harmonizes heritage with modern café culture. Historical and Contextual Background The Al-Zaru House was selected for this adaptive reuse project due to its prime location and its distinct architectural character, particularly evident on its façades. Originally built during the British Mandate period, the house first served as the residence of the district commissioner, who lived there with his family for several years. It was later inhabited shaded / Proceedings of the Academic Research Community on Social and Behavioral Sciences pg. 11 by Mr. Al-Zaru—the grandfather of the current owners—who made it his family home. Over time, the building witnessed various phases of occupation and use, including serving as a plastic factory before being abandoned in 2015. The heirs of the Al-Zaru family now seek to benefit from the property’s location and historical value by converting it into a heritage café. At the beginning of the process, the owners lacked the necessary knowledge regarding the design systems and regulatory steps required for such a transformation. As a result, a design team was consulted to explore creative ways to repurpose the house while preserving its architectural and aesthetic integrity. The ultimate goal is to create a rich cultural space that attracts visitors through its unique atmosphere, Figure 7. Figure 5 presents key images highlighting the architectural and historical significance of Al-Zaru House, including its current façade, a 1960 archival photo featuring Abu Talib Al-Zaru, an aerial view from Google Maps, and a portrait of Talib Al-Zaru, the second grandfather. (Sources: Author documentation and Google Maps, 2024) 3.2 Aesthetic and Architectural Character Assessment The Al-Zaru House is a prominent example of Palestinian domestic architecture, representing a fusion of local craftsmanship, structural innovation, and aesthetic sophistication. The house was built in several stages, and this is evident in its exterior appearance, the type of stone used, and the varying construction techniques. This two-story structure includes a basement, with each floor approximately 226 square meters in area. The architectural differences in the building's exterior highlight its gradual construction, showcasing a blend of materials and styles that reflect the evolution of the house over time. Constructed during the British Mandate period, the Al-Zaru House reflects the preferences of the upper-middle class at the time. The overall design is elegant and spacious, with features such as arched doorways, twin windows, and recessed frames, offering a unique aesthetic value to the structure. The central hall, corridors, and rooms are adorned with patterned stone tiles, each one reflecting intricate craftsmanship and geometric arrangements. However, due to age and wear, the flooring has suffered damage and needs to be replaced with custom-made tiles that mirror the original design. Flooring 3.3 Project Implementation Phases 3.3.1 Phase One: Documentation, Analysis, and Surveying: The initial stage of the project focused on gathering historical data and conducting a comprehensive survey of the Al- Zaru House. This began with an interview session with Mr. Taleb Mohammad Taleb Al-Zaru, aged 76, who was born and raised in the house. His detailed recollections provided valuable insight into the history and evolution of the building. He noted that the ground floor was once inhabited by the British military governor in the 1930s and remained in family use until 1995. After that, it served as a plastic factory for two decades before being abandoned in 2015. To assess the physical condition of the structure, several engineering consultations were held with the Hebron Rehabilitation Committee. A 3D laser scan of the building was carried out using the Tx5 Laser Scanner in collaboration with the Palestine Polytechnic University lab. The data collected was processed into two-dimensional and three-dimensional digital plans. These analyses revealed the architectural layout and condition of all interior and exterior spaces, providing a detailed understanding necessary for rehabilitation planning.Figure 6 represents the stages of taking measurements, documenting, and drawing plans of the Zaroo House shaded / Proceedings of the Academic Research Community on Social and Behavioral Sciences pg. 13 Figure 6 represents the stages of taking measurements, documenting, and drawing plans of the Zaroo House. (Author, 2024) 3.3.2 Phase Two: Identifying Challenges and Restoration Strategy This phase focuses on assessing the current architectural and aesthetic conditions of the Al-Zaru House, identifying key challenges, and proposing strategies to transform the house into a café while preserving its heritage value. The building was originally constructed during the British Mandate period and is characterized by a villa-like layout, a central hall, arched openings, decorative stonework, and a distinctive front façade inspired by traditional “Riwaq” architecture. Over the years, it underwent several modifications, including the addition of a second floor in 1963, which was later divided into two apartments, according to Mr. Taleb Al-Zaru. The assessment revealed several issues that require immediate attention to ensure the building’s continued use and adaptation for its new function: • Cracked and Missing Floor Tiles Cause: Deterioration due to age and prolonged use. Solution: Replace damaged tiles with custom-designed flooring that reflects traditional “carpet-style” patterns to preserve the original aesthetic. • Deteriorated Plaster on Walls and Ceilings Cause: Moisture and water seepage. Solution: Restore walls using recessed mortar techniques that respect the historic texture of the building. Ceilings should be treated with breathable lime plaster or, where possible, the original stonework should be re-exposed. • Humidity Damage Primarily affecting lower walls and flooring. Solution: Address the source of water infiltration, improve ventilation, and use moisture-resistant materials that are compatible with traditional construction. • Outdated Utility Systems (Electrical and Plumbing) Cause: Obsolescence and failure to meet modern standards. Solution: Integrate modern systems discreetly (e.g., hidden wiring) in a way that does not interfere with the building’s heritage character. • Traditional Built-In Features (e.g., wall niches and wardrobes) Cultural and functional significance. Solution: Preserve and adapt these elements for use in the café, maintaining their heritage value and practical function. Repurposed as café seating area; maintains original craftsmanship and aesthetic 3.3.3 Phase Three: Implementation, Restoration, and Interior Integration This final phase focuses on the execution of the proposed interventions and preparing the space for its new function as a heritage café. Restoration work begins with the careful removal of damaged elements and the selection of materials that are compatible with the original architecture. Flooring will be replaced with newly designed tiles reflecting historical patterns. Stone walls will be stabilized and repointed, while ceilings will be structurally reinforced and treated to resolve moisture issues and support hidden electrical systems. During the implementation, built-in furniture will be adapted creatively, such as turning storage niches into display units or seating areas. The overall interior design will maintain harmony with the original aesthetics while meeting the functional requirements of a modern café. The outdoor courtyard will be transformed into a landscaped seating area that connects the building’s heritage with contemporary leisure use. By the end of this phase, the house will be fully restored and adapted, ready to welcome visitors while narrating its rich history through every architectural detail. The transformation will serve as a model for integrating heritage conservation with adaptive reuse in the context of Palestinian architecture. Results The study revealed key insights into the significance of preserving and incorporating the architectural elements of traditional houses within interior design, especially when adapting these spaces into cultural cafés. The approach strongly emphasized sustainability alongside the conservation of both architectural character and material authenticity. By creatively repurposing historical features—such as transforming an old cabinet into seating and utilizing architectural niches as built-in storage or benches—the project exemplifies practical adaptive reuse. The integration of modern cabinetry designed to fit existing wall openings, combined with the use of locally sourced materials that blend traditional aesthetics with contemporary functionality, reflects a thoughtful design approach that respects both environmental and economic considerations. These strategies not only address functional needs but also uphold cultural heritage, reducing costs and resource consumption while enriching the space’s authenticity. Key Findings: • Architectural features like thick walls, internal courtyards, and arches provide substantial aesthetic and practical value when thoughtfully reused. • Traditional houses often face challenges such as humidity, aging infrastructure, and outdated lighting systems, which demand carefully crafted design solutions. • Custom-designed furniture plays a crucial role in maintaining the identity of the space, with old cabinets being repurposed and wall niches converted into integrated seating. Sustainability was woven throughout the design by prioritizing local, recyclable, and low-maintenance materials to minimize environmental impact and enhance durability. Conclusion and Broader Implications This study highlights the potential of adaptive reuse as a strategic tool in preserving cultural identity while revitalizing historic urban areas. By integrating traditional architectural and decorative elements into contemporary interior functions—such as transforming historical dwellings into cafés—this research demonstrates a viable path for sustainable development that respects heritage. The findings underscore how thoughtful reuse strategies can mitigate environmental impact, reduce renovation costs, and promote economic opportunities through tourism and local engagement At a broader level, the outcomes of this case study support urban policy directions that prioritize heritage conservation within development frameworks. Policymakers are encouraged to adopt flexible regulations that facilitate the adaptive reuse of historic buildings while ensuring structural safety and cultural authenticity. Moreover, the study advocates for community-based heritage planning that actively involves local artisans, residents, and institutions in shaping the future of historic neighborhoods. Such inclusive approaches not only safeguard physical structures but also reinforce collective memory and social cohesion, ensuring that heritage remains a living, dynamic component of the urban fabric. shaded / Proceedings of the Academic Research Community on Social and Behavioral Sciences pg. 23 Acknowledgments The abstract of this paper was presented at the Conservation of Architectural Heritage (CAH) Conference –8th Edition, which was held on the 17th - 19th of September 2024.
